My kids love going there. Its got a lot of fun and educational things for them to be hands-on with. They have a water table and two sand tables on the first floor. The second floor has a whole lot more to see and do. There is arts and crafts, a childrens grocery store, a solar system exhibit, a medical area kids can pretend to be a paramedic or doctor and more. Itll keep your kids busy for a couple of hours easily.

My daughter loves going on shopping trips in here they also have an ambulance,fire truck, and police car your child can pay in. Downstairs they have a sand area an aquarium, water area also gravity games (think dropping golf balls down hill type stuff). Upstairs they have a shopping area with functioning scanner and cash register a cow you can milk a large operation game, magnet games, ice cream shop they can play in. a stage with 2 hand puppet areas with all kinds of clothes they can wear. wooden train tracks, a stuffed animal/doctor area, all kinds of good stuff...

My child LOVES this museum! They have activities for little ones and big kids, so much imaginative play things including an MRI machine and NICU incubator that was donated by a hospital. They have a grocery store, fire truck with firefighter uniforms, a build workshop, paint room, a theater, a cow you can milk, sensory stations, a water table and more! Kids of all ages can enjoy!
